Transaction 76db77a610c4727846dc9ed8b773bbaf78b2c934228edbb71a675f80baa3facf
2 Input
2 Outputs
- 76db77a610c4727846dc9ed8b773bbaf78b2c934228edbb71a675f80baa3facf:0
- 76db77a610c4727846dc9ed8b773bbaf78b2c934228edbb71a675f80baa3facf:1
value 22997074
address 1EDyxrn6o6CsEkZhJrN7zpKS2SANju5FU4
value 32176200
address 1BzjfC3YezsTFo6X4xZimxrVKfRR1UUVMi